Colleagues,

The launch of our Amberline ready-meal range is now set for the second week of next quarter. Please ensure shelf resets are completed five days prior, staff tastings are scheduled in the preceding fortnight, and promotional fixtures are requested through central logistics no later than week three of this quarter. Margins are tighter than on the Coppervale range, so adhere strictly to the pricing sheet. The strategic rationale is summarised in the confidential note appended directly below.

management briefing: Headcount on the Belix team goes from 60 to 93 by the end of November. Gross margin on Belix came in at 23 percent against a plan of 47 percent.

Finance Review Summary — Branch Managers

Q2 results for Tollgrave Retail Group came in under forecast. Marketing spend will be reduced by fifteen percent effective next quarter. Regional campaigns in Westmoor and Callan Fields are paused; loyalty program funding is unchanged. Branch managers must resubmit local promotion budgets within two weeks. No headcount impact. The confidential summary of the business plan follows below.

board note of tawip-fajop: Lamwynix Holdings is in early talks to buy Tammirax Works for about $473.8 million. The Istax launch date is November 23, and nothing goes to the press before then. Legal wants the Aldielek Partners term sheet countersigned before May 19.

Ticket: Config drift on ProctorQueue workers

Heads up — the exam-proctoring queue workers in the Kestrel environment have drifted from what's in the repo. Someone hand-edited the concurrency and timeout settings during the spring exam crunch and never committed the changes, so fresh deploys keep reverting behavior and sessions stall mid-exam. Please reconcile the live settings with source control this week. For comparison, the values currently running on the workers are as follows.

settings of tagug-fajof:
[zorwyn]
host = zorwyn.nelvrosys.corp
user = zorwyn_svc
database = zorwyn_prod

Subject: DR drill — contrast audit tooling

Team, during Thursday's disaster-recovery drill the Lanternbrook contrast-audit service will be failed over to the Dunmere region. Expect audit reports to pause for roughly twenty minutes. No customer action needed. To restore the auditor's sealed config after failover, enter the recovery passphrase shown below.

unlock words, fawig-bagef: olidor-holir-istox-holath-tamys-quenion-giliel